#4a1ef9 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#4a1ef9 is composed of 29% red, 11.8%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.3% cyan, 88%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 252.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 54.7%. #4a1ef9 color hex could be obtained by blending #943cff with #0000f3.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

● #4a1ef9 color description : Vivid blue.
The hexadecimal color #4a1ef9 has RGB values of R:74, G:30, B:249 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 4857593.
